About the Page One Media 2027 Grant
Submission deadline: May 15, 2026
P1M is continuing our annual tradition of providing one fully supported pro bono publicity campaign to an underrepresented writer. The campaign will span eight months for a book publishing in 2027. The chosen author will be supported by the Page One team, which includes a lead publicist, strategy leadership from Sarah Russo, and research and administrative support from our assistant. The book will be included in all of our team-based pitching, media meetings, and annual outreach for holiday gift guides, book clubs, year-end best of lists, and in our social media when appropriate. The campaign will receive the same level of time, care, creativity, and dedication that all of our paid campaigns receive.

Eligibility Requirements
- You live in the United States
- Your book is for adults (young adults, middle grade, children’s and picture books do not qualify)
- Your book is not publishing as a reprint or anniversary edition (hardcover and paperback originals only)
- Your book is being published by a US based publisher and is being published in the US
- Your book will publish sometime between January and December 2027
- You have submitted all of the requested materials: grant form, publisher affidavit, author questionnaire, and a manuscript that is under contract and scheduled for publication in the 2027 calendar year
- By submitting your materials you agree to abide by the terms & conditions (scroll to the bottom of this page for those)

Instructions: The “Publisher Affidavit” form is required for submission, our author questionnaire is only required if you don’t have one from your publisher. Both will be submitted, along with your manuscript in the Grant Application form. All materials need to be submitted at the same time and by the final due date of May 15, 2026. Please keep this in mind and do not delay in requesting that someone from your publisher fill out the affidavit form. Partial submissions will not be considered.
